<p class="p1"><b>What to Consider Before Buying a High-Rise Condo</b></p>
<p class="p1"><b>1. HOA Fees</b></p>
<p class="p2">High-rise condos typically have higher homeowners association (HOA) fees due to extensive amenities and maintenance. Fees can range from $500 to over $2,000 per month, depending on the building and unit size.</p>
<p class="p1"><b>2. HOA Rules and Regulations</b></p>
<p class="p2">Each building has its own rules regarding rentals, renovations, and pet ownership. If you plan to rent your unit, verify whether short-term rentals are permitted.</p>
<p class="p1"><b>3. Resale Value</b></p>
<p class="p2">Location, building reputation, and unit size can significantly impact resale value. Established buildings with strong management often hold value better.</p>
<p class="p1"><b>4. Financing</b></p>
<p class="p2">Not all lenders finance high-rise condos, so it’s important to work with a mortgage provider familiar with the Las Vegas condo market. Some buildings may have financing restrictions based on occupancy rates.</p>

										<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The Las Vegas Strip, stretching approximately 4.2 miles along Las Vegas Boulevard South in Clark County, Nevada, is one of the world&#8217;s most iconic and exhilarating tourist destinations. Known for its extravagant hotels, vibrant nightlife, luxurious casinos, dazzling entertainment, and non-stop action, the Strip draws millions of visitors each year. Here’s a closer look at its history, attractions, landmarks, and the unique culture that has shaped this renowned corridor.</p>
<h2>History of the Las Vegas Strip</h2>
<p>While Las Vegas itself was officially founded in 1905, the Strip&#8217;s transformation into a world-class entertainment hub began in the 1940s. The opening of the El Rancho Vegas in 1941, followed by the Flamingo in 1946 (owned by the infamous mobster Bugsy Siegel), marked the beginning of a new era. As more lavish resorts opened, the Strip quickly became synonymous with glitz, glamour, and gambling.</p>
<p>During the 1960s and 1970s, corporations like MGM and Caesars Entertainment began acquiring land and building massive resorts, ushering in an age of mega-resorts. This trend continued into the 1990s and 2000s, with famous properties like the Bellagio, Venetian, and Mandalay Bay making their debut.</p>
<h2>Iconic Hotels and Casinos</h2>
<p>The hotels and casinos on the Strip are more than just places to stay; they are immersive experiences that blend luxury with a sense of adventure. Here are some highlights:</p>
<p><img fetchpriority="high" decoding="async" class="alignnone size-medium wp-image-5187" src="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/11/Night-view-of-iconic-hotels-and-casinos-on-the-Las-Vegas-Strip-400x400.webp" alt="alt= &quot;Hotels and Casinos on the Las Vegas Strip&quot;" width="400" height="400" title="An image showing Las Vegas Strip" srcset="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/11/Night-view-of-iconic-hotels-and-casinos-on-the-Las-Vegas-Strip-400x400.webp 400w, https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/11/Night-view-of-iconic-hotels-and-casinos-on-the-Las-Vegas-Strip-150x150.webp 150w, https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/11/Night-view-of-iconic-hotels-and-casinos-on-the-Las-Vegas-Strip-768x768.webp 768w, https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/11/Night-view-of-iconic-hotels-and-casinos-on-the-Las-Vegas-Strip-350x350.webp 350w, https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/11/Night-view-of-iconic-hotels-and-casinos-on-the-Las-Vegas-Strip-75x75.webp 75w, https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/11/Night-view-of-iconic-hotels-and-casinos-on-the-Las-Vegas-Strip-910x910.webp 910w, https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/11/Night-view-of-iconic-hotels-and-casinos-on-the-Las-Vegas-Strip-65x65.webp 65w, https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/wp-content/uploads/2024/11/Night-view-of-iconic-hotels-and-casinos-on-the-Las-Vegas-Strip.webp 1024w" sizes="(max-width: 400px) 100vw, 400px" /></p>
<ul>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/bellagio-hotel-casino-las-vegas/"><strong>The Bellagio</strong></a>: Known for its dancing fountains, which perform synchronized water and light shows, the Bellagio exudes Italian elegance and is home to high-end boutiques, Michelin-starred restaurants, and the Bellagio Gallery of Fine Art. Its <a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/bellagios-conservatory-botanical-gardens/">Conservatory and Botanical Gardens</a> are also a major attraction.</li>
<li><strong><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/venetian-resort-las-vegas/">The Venetian</a> and <a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/palazzo-hotel-las-vegas-2/">Palazzo</a></strong>: Inspired by Venice, these sister properties offer gondola rides, Italian piazzas, and canals, complete with Renaissance architecture. The Palazzo’s luxurious suites and The Venetian’s Grand Canal Shoppes make this property a magnet for shoppers and romance-seekers.</li>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/experience-grandeur-caesars-palace-insiders-perspective/"><strong>Caesars Palace</strong></a>: A Roman-themed hotel with grand architecture, Caesars Palace offers its visitors sprawling pools, high-end shopping at The Forum Shops, and top-notch restaurants. The Colosseum at Caesars hosts concerts by some of the biggest names in music, from Celine Dion to Elton John.</li>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/mgm-grand-hotel-las-vegas/"><strong>MGM Grand</strong></a>: As one of the largest hotels in the world, MGM Grand has more than 6,800 rooms, a massive casino, nightclubs, and a renowned entertainment arena. It’s famous for hosting major boxing matches and top performers.</li>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/cosmopolitan-hotel-las-vegas/"><strong>The Cosmopolitan</strong></a>: Known for its chic, modern design, this hotel caters to a younger, trendier crowd. The Marquee nightclub, luxurious rooms, and an eclectic art collection create a unique vibe that sets it apart.</li>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/luxor-hotel-las-vegas/"><strong>Luxor</strong></a>: A 30-story pyramid with a powerful sky beam that shines into space, Luxor has an ancient Egyptian theme. Its unique shape and theming make it one of the most easily recognizable properties on the Strip.</li>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/paris-hotel-las-vegas/"><strong>Paris Las Vegas</strong></a><strong>: </strong>Transporting guests to the City of Light, Paris Las Vegas features a half-scale replica of the Eiffel Tower, French-inspired architecture, and charming cobblestone streets. The hotel offers romantic dining experiences, a bustling casino, and panoramic views of the Strip from the Eiffel Tower Observation Deck.</li>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/mirage-hotel-las-vegas/"><strong>The Mirage</strong></a><strong>: </strong>Known for its tropical theme and iconic volcano show, The Mirage offers a serene escape amidst the bustling Strip. Guests can explore a lush indoor rainforest atrium, relax by the expansive pool area, and enjoy performances by renowned artists.</li>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/treasure-island-las-vegas/"><strong>Treasure Island (TI) Hotel &amp; Casino</strong></a><strong>: </strong>Offering a blend of elegance and adventure, Treasure Island features a contemporary style with a nod to its pirate-themed past. The hotel provides comfortable accommodations, a lively casino, and the Mystère by Cirque du Soleil show.</li>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/hotel-linq-las-vegas/"><strong>The LINQ Hotel + Experience</strong></a><strong>: </strong>Centrally located, The LINQ offers modern rooms and a vibrant atmosphere. Guests can enjoy the adjacent LINQ Promenade, featuring shopping, dining, and the High Roller observation wheel—the tallest in the world.</li>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/planet-hollywood-hotel-las-vegas/"><strong>Planet Hollywood Resort &amp; Casino</strong><strong>: </strong></a>Known for its Hollywood-inspired theme, this resort offers stylish rooms, a bustling casino, and a variety of entertainment options. The Miracle Mile Shops provide over a mile of retail therapy, and the Zappos Theater hosts performances by top artists.</li>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/mandalay-bay-hotel-las-vegas/"><strong>Mandalay Bay Resort and Casino</strong></a><strong>: </strong>This expansive pool complex offers a tropical paradise with a sandy beach, a wave pool, and a lazy river. The resort also houses the Shark Reef Aquarium, a variety of dining options, and the House of Blues music venue.</li>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/aria-hotel-las-vegas/"><strong>ARIA Resort &amp; Casino</strong></a><strong>: </strong>A modern, sleek resort known for its cutting-edge technology and sustainable design, ARIA offers luxurious accommodations, a vast casino, and a diverse culinary scene. The resort is part of the CityCenter complex, which includes upscale shopping and entertainment options.</li>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/cosmopolitan-hotel-casino-las-vegas/"><strong>The Cosmopolitan of Las Vegas</strong></a><strong>: </strong>Known for its chic, modern design and vibrant nightlife, The Cosmopolitan offers spacious rooms with private terraces, a variety of dining options from renowned chefs, and the Marquee Nightclub and Dayclub. The resort also features unique art installations and a lively casino floor.</li>
<li><strong><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/new-york-new-york-las-vegas/">New York-New York Hotel &amp; Casino</a>: </strong>This hotel brings the essence of the Big Apple to Las Vegas, complete with replicas of the Statue of Liberty and the Brooklyn Bridge. Visitors can experience a roller coaster that winds through the property, a variety of dining options reminiscent of New York&#8217;s diverse food scene, and vibrant nightlife.</li>
</ul>
<p>Each hotel and casino on the Strip offers its own unique theme, often including attractions, exclusive dining options, and celebrity-studded events that draw both travelers and locals alike.</p>

<h2>Art, Museums, and Attractions</h2>
<p>The Strip has evolved to offer cultural experiences beyond the casinos and nightlife. Unique attractions include:</p>
<ul>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/neon-museum-downtown-vegas/"><strong>The Neon Museum</strong></a>: Also known as the Neon Boneyard, this museum preserves iconic signs from Las Vegas’s past, showcasing the history of the city’s famous neon lights.</li>
<li><strong>Bellagio Gallery of Fine Art</strong>: Hosting rotating exhibits from around the world, this gallery offers a chance to see works by famous artists in a sophisticated setting.</li>
<li><strong>Eiffel Tower and <a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/high-roller-observation-wheel-linq-promenade/">High Roller</a></strong>: Replicas of famous landmarks, such as the Eiffel Tower at Paris Las Vegas, provide visitors with incredible views of the Strip. The High Roller, a 550-foot-tall Ferris wheel, offers 360-degree views of the city.</li>
<li><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/mirage-volcano-show-mirage/"><strong>The Volcano at The Mirage</strong>:</a> A dramatic eruption show that lights up the Strip every evening, featuring water, fire, and music.</li>
<li><strong>The LINQ Promenade</strong>: A lively area with shops, restaurants, and the High Roller observation wheel, the LINQ Promenade offers an immersive outdoor experience.</li>
</ul>
<h2>The Las Vegas Strip Today and the Future</h2>
<p>In recent years, the Las Vegas Strip has adapted to a changing world. Many hotels and casinos have incorporated sustainable practices, while others have adopted new technologies to enhance guest experiences. With developments like MSG Sphere at The Venetian, which promises a new level of immersive entertainment, and Resorts World, which features a 100,000-square-foot LED screen, the Strip is constantly innovating.</p>

<h2>Practical Tips for Visiting the Strip</h2>
<h3>General Tips</h3>
<ul>
<li><strong>Plan Your Itinerary</strong>: With so much to see and do, it helps to have a rough plan for each day. Many hotels offer attraction maps, and mobile apps are available to help you navigate events, shows, and dining spots on the Strip.</li>
<li><strong>Check Event Schedules</strong>: Major events like concerts, sports games, and conventions can make the Strip even busier, affecting room rates and availability. Check ahead to see if any large events overlap with your visit and book accommodations early.</li>
<li><strong>Use Casino Membership Programs</strong>: Sign up for free membership programs at major casinos, like MGM Rewards or Caesars Rewards, even if you don’t plan on gambling much. These programs can offer discounts on rooms, dining, and shows, plus earn points that can be used throughout the resort.</li>
</ul>
<h3>Budgeting Tips</h3>
<ul>
<li><strong>Set a Budget for Gambling and Entertainment</strong>: Las Vegas is full of temptations, so it’s wise to set a daily budget for gambling, entertainment, and other expenses to keep from overspending.</li>
<li><strong>Look for Happy Hour Deals</strong>: Many restaurants and bars on the Strip offer discounted drinks and appetizers during happy hours, typically from 3–6 PM. This can be a great way to enjoy upscale dining spots at a lower cost.</li>
<li><strong>Use Apps for Discounts</strong>: Apps like Groupon and Vegas.com often have deals for shows, dining, and attractions. Booking packages or using discount apps can help you save on popular experiences.</li>
</ul>
<h3>Dining Tips</h3>
<ul>
<li><strong>Book Reservations in Advance</strong>: Many of the Strip’s best restaurants book up fast, especially on weekends. Consider making dining reservations weeks (or even months) ahead to ensure you can enjoy popular spots.</li>
<li><strong>Try Lunch Menus</strong>: Many high-end restaurants offer lunch menus that feature a similar dining experience at a fraction of the dinner price.</li>
<li><strong>Enjoy Hotel Breakfast Deals</strong>: Some hotels offer discounted or complimentary breakfast deals, especially if you book directly with them or are part of their membership programs.</li>
</ul>
<h3><a href="https://www.las-vegastravelguide.com/getting-around-las-vegas/">Transportation</a> Tips</h3>
<ul>
<li><strong>Use the Monorail</strong>: The Las Vegas Monorail runs along the east side of the Strip, stopping at several key hotels and attractions. It’s an affordable and convenient way to get around, especially during peak times.</li>
<li><strong>Consider Rideshares for Longer Distances</strong>: If you need to get somewhere quickly, rideshare options like Uber and Lyft are widely available. They can be more convenient and often cheaper than cabs for getting around the Strip.</li>
<li><strong>Walking Shoes Are a Must</strong>: The Strip may look compact, but distances between hotels and attractions can be deceiving. Comfortable walking shoes are essential for all the walking you’ll likely do.</li>
</ul>
<h3>Health and Safety Tips</h3>
<ul>
<li><strong>Stay Hydrated</strong>: The desert climate can be dehydrating, especially with alcohol in the mix. Carry a water bottle, and don’t forget to drink water throughout the day.</li>
<li><strong>Take Sun Protection</strong>: Las Vegas is sunny year-round, so pack sunscreen, sunglasses, and a hat if you plan on spending a lot of time outdoors or at day clubs and pools.</li>
<li><strong>Be Mindful of Personal Belongings</strong>: As a major tourist area, the Strip can attract pickpockets. Keep your valuables close, avoid carrying large amounts of cash, and consider using hotel safes for important items.</li>
</ul>
<h3>Tips for Families and Groups</h3>
<ul>
<li><strong>Choose Family-Friendly Hotels</strong>: If traveling with family, consider hotels with child-friendly amenities, such as pools, attractions, and family suites. Options like Excalibur, Mandalay Bay, and The Mirage offer entertainment suitable for all ages.</li>
<li><strong>Use Mobile Apps to Stay Connected</strong>: In large groups, it’s easy to get separated. Use group messaging apps or GPS-sharing features to stay in touch and meet up easily.</li>
<li><strong>Look for Group Discounts</strong>: Many attractions, shows, and dining options offer discounts for larger groups. Be sure to ask about group rates if traveling with a party of 10 or more.</li>
</ul>
<h3>Casino and Gambling Tips</h3>
<ul>
<li><strong>Know the Games Before Playing</strong>: Casinos offer free lessons in games like blackjack, poker, and roulette, usually during the early afternoon. Learning the basics can make gambling more fun and give you a better chance of winning.</li>
<li><strong>Take Advantage of Free Drinks While Playing</strong>: Most casinos offer free drinks to players, even if you&#8217;re only playing penny slots. Tip your server for the best service, and remember to gamble responsibly.</li>
<li><strong>Use ATMs Sparingly</strong>: ATM fees on the Strip can be steep, sometimes as high as $10 per transaction. Consider taking out cash before arriving or limiting your withdrawals.</li>
</ul>
<h3>Hotel Tips</h3>
<ul>
<li><strong>Avoid Peak Check-In Times</strong>: Check-in times (especially between 3–5 PM) can lead to long lines. Arriving earlier or later in the day can help you avoid the crowds.</li>
<li><strong>Request Room Upgrades</strong>: Las Vegas hotels sometimes offer room upgrades for a small fee or even for free, especially during non-peak times. Politely ask at check-in if there are any complimentary upgrades available.</li>
<li><strong>Bring Essentials</strong>: Items like sunscreen, snacks, or extra toiletries can be much more expensive on the Strip. Consider bringing basics with you or buying them from a nearby off-Strip pharmacy or convenience store.</li>
</ul>
<h3>Pool and Day Club Tips</h3>
<ul>
<li><strong>Get to Pools Early</strong>: Las Vegas pools and day clubs are hugely popular, and lounge chairs fill up quickly. Arrive early to snag a good spot.</li>
<li><strong>Book Pool Cabanas in Advance</strong>: Book cabanas or daybeds in advance if you’re looking for a VIP experience or extra shade. Many hotels offer packages that include cabanas with food and drink service, perfect for group outings.</li>
<li><strong>Be Aware of Dress Codes</strong>: Some pools and day clubs have strict dress codes, especially in the evenings when poolside bars and nightclubs open up. Swimsuits are fine during the day, but bring a cover-up if you plan to stay after sunset.</li>
</ul>
